Converse Has Entered The Sneaker Loafer Chat

After dominating headlines in 2024, the sneaker loafer hybrid is a trend only building momentum in 2025. A rush of new looks for the New Balance loafer continues to mark instant sell-outs, with Hoka’s version achieving similar success in its initial release. Can Converse match the sky-high attention of those competitors? A fresh entry into their formalwear catalog just surfaced overseas with the all-new Converse All-Star Coupe GB Loafer.

Compared to the teched-out, maximalist sole units of this shoe’s peers on the market, the low-pro aesthetics that Converse has championed throughout its history continue with this silhouette. Taking a vulcanized rubber cup sole from the already refined All-Star Coupe, the model also maintains the overall shape of its upper, not needing to make too much of a jump, given the simplistic leather paneling that defines the parent model.

The midfoot strap, tasseled strips, and carved-out foot entrance mark this as earnest formalwear, chalking off one last elevated touch with a gilded bangle setting center at the top. For this initial delivery, two colorways are on tap, executing classic looks in all-white and all-black. While this may be the American audience’s introduction to any Converse Loafer, their Japanese site is littered with similar shoes, including Bitloafer, All-Star Chunk Loafer, and All-Star Trekwave Loafer.

The Converse All-Star Coupe GB Loafer is coming soon on the brand’s Japanese site. Though we’d feel confident that the global release would be mirrored in the US for most brands, previous similar pairs have stayed siloed to the island. We’ll keep this page updated with any news if this model appears stateside.
